Move to gObject introspection?

Maybe using GObject introspection would be an easier way of doing the bindings for Gegl, as you only have to do it once to get bindings for quite a few languages.

Move to gObject introspection?

On 07/18/2010 07:39 AM, Stuart Axon wrote:

Maybe using GObject introspection would be an easier way of doing the bindings for Gegl, as you only have to do it once to get bindings for quite a few languages.

We should definitely do that, yes. Right now GEGL has a bit of a custom documentation syntax, so we would probably have to adjust it a bit to be GObject introspection compatible. I haven't looked it up in detail though.
